用于在对等网络上的装置当中实现协作交互的方法和设备的制造方法
【技术领域】
[0001]本申请案一般来讲是涉及装置通信,且更具体来说是涉及用于经由在对等网络上的装置(例如,终端、客户端等等)当中实现协作交互来提供经改进的用户体验的方法和系统。
【背景技术】
[0002]广泛部署通信系统以提供各种类型的内容,例如语音、数据等等。这些系统可以是能够通过共享可用系统资源(例如,带宽和发射功率)来支持与多个用户的通信的多址系统。此些多址系统的实例包含码分多址(CDMA)系统、时分多址(TDMA)系统、频分多址(FDMA)系统、3GPP长期演进(LTE)系统、频分同步码分多址(TD-SCDMA)系统和正交频分多址(OFDMA)系统。此外,这些系统可以是使用同轴电缆、光纤电缆、双绞线、数字用户线(DSL)等等的基于电缆型。
[0003]一般来讲,用户可与多个装置(例如,智能手机、平板计算机、手持式游戏装置等等)相关联和/或在多个装置(例如,智能手机、平板计算机、手持式游戏装置等)的紧密接近度内。当前,装置内的应用程序可协作。举例来说,如果用户正观看装置上的视频且有一通来电呼叫,那么可暂停视频,且用户能够接听来电呼叫。相比之下,对于例如当平板计算机和智能手机连接于对等网络中时,此类协作当前不存在于已连接装置之间。因而,当用户在观看第二装置上的视频时接收到第一装置上的电话呼叫时,用户需要在接听第一装置上的呼叫之前明确/手动地暂停或停止第二装置上的视频内容。在另一实例中,当不同装置在其中连接性被共享(例如,使用WiFi路由器和mifi装置)的网络上正在使用时,回放第二装置上的串流视频可降低第一装置上的IP承载语音(VoIP)呼叫的品质。相反,如果给予VoIP数据高于视频数据的优先权,那么可减少与串流视频回放相关联的用户体验。
[0004]因此,需要经由在对等网络上的装置当中实现协作交互来提供经改进的用户体验的系统和方法。
【发明内容】
[0005]下文呈现一或多个方面的简化概述,以便提供对此些方面的基本理解。此概述并非所有所涵盖方面的广泛综述,且既不希望识别所有方面的重要或关键要素,也不希望划定任何或所有方面的范围。其唯一目的是以简化形式来呈现一或多个方面的一些概念,以作为稍后呈现的更详细描述的序言。
[0006]根据相关方面,提供一种用于经由在装置当中实现协作交互来提供经改进的用户体验的方法。所述方法可包含通过第一装置从第二装置接收第一消息。在一方面中,所述第一消息可包含以下各项中的至少一者:指示与所述第二装置相关联的事件的发生的信息;或提示所述第一装置基于所述事件的所述发生来修改一或多个功能性的信息。在另一方面中,所述第一装置和所述第二装置可与对等网络相关联。此外,所述方法可包含将所述一或多个功能性中的至少一者从标准操作状态改变到经修改的操作状态。
[0007]另一方面是涉及经由在装置当中实现协作交互来提供经改进的用户体验的通信设备。所述通信设备可包含用于通过第一装置从第二装置接收第一消息的装置。在一方面中,所述第一消息可包含以下各项中的至少一者:指示与所述第二装置相关联的事件的发生的信息;或提示所述第一装置基于所述事件的所述发生来修改一或多个功能性的信息。在另一方面中,所述第一装置和所述第二装置可与对等网络相关联。此外,所述通信设备可包含用于将所述一或多个功能性中的至少一者从标准操作状态改变到经修改的操作状态的装置。
[0008]另一方面是涉及通信设备。所述设备可包含处理系统,所述处理系统经配置以通过第一装置从第二装置接收第一消息。在一方面中,所述第一消息可包含以下各项中的至少一者:指示与所述第二装置相关联的事件的发生的信息;或提示所述第一装置基于所述事件的所述发生来修改一或多个功能性的信息。在另一方面中,所述第一装置和所述第二装置可与对等网络相关联。此外,所述处理系统可进一步经配置以将所述一或多个功能性中的至少一者从标准操作状态改变到经修改的操作状态。
[0009]再另一方面是涉及计算机程序产品,其可具有计算机可读媒体,所述计算机可读媒体包含用于致使计算机通过第一装置从第二装置接收第一消息的至少一个指令。在一方面中,所述第一消息可包含以下各项中的至少一者:指示与所述第二装置相关联的事件的发生的信息;或提示所述第一装置基于所述事件的所述发生来修改一或多个功能性的信息。在另一方面中,所述第一装置和所述第二装置可与对等网络相关联。此外,所述计算机可读媒体可包含用于致使所述计算机将所述一或多个功能性中的至少一者从标准操作状态改变到经修改的操作状态的至少一个指令。
[0010]根据相关方面,提供一种用于经由在装置当中实现协作交互来提供经改进的用户体验的方法。所述方法可包含通过第一装置从第二装置接收第一消息。在一方面中,所述第一消息可包含指示在所述第二装置上有效的一或多个功能性的信息。在另一方面中,所述第一装置和所述第二装置与对等网络相关联。此外,所述方法可包含检测与所述第一装置相关联的事件的发生。此外,所述方法可包含基于所述第一消息来确定所述一或多个功能性中的至少一者的操作状态将基于所述事件的所述发生而被修改。此外,所述方法可包含产生第二消息,所述第二消息包含以下各项中的至少一者:指示与所述第一装置相关联的事件的发生的信息;或提示所述第二装置基于所述事件的所述发生而将所述一或多个功能性中的至少一者从标准操作状态改变到经修改的操作状态的信息。此外,所述方法可包含将所述第二消息发射到所述第二装置。
[0011]另一方面是涉及经配置以经由在装置当中实现协作交互来提供经改进的用户体验的通信设备。所述通信设备可包含用于通过第一装置从第二装置接收第一消息的装置。在一方面中,所述第一消息可包含指示在所述第二装置上有效的一或多个功能性的信息。在另一方面中,所述第一装置和所述第二装置与对等网络相关联。此外,所述通信设备可包含用于检测与所述第一装置相关联的事件的发生的装置。此外,所述通信设备可包含用于基于所述第一消息来确定所述一或多个功能性中的至少一者的操作状态将基于所述事件的所述发生而被修改的装置。此外,所述通信设备可包含用于产生第二消息的装置,所述第二消息包含以下各项中的至少一者:指示与所述第一装置相关联的事件的发生的信息;或提示所述第二装置基于所述事件的所述发生而将所述一或多个功能性中的至少一者从标准操作状态改变到经修改的操作状态的信息。此外,所述通信设备可包含用于将所述第二消息发射到所述第二装置的装置。
[0012]另一方面是涉及通信设备。所述设备可包含处理系统,所述处理系统经配置以通过第一装置从第二装置接收第一消息。在一方面中,所述第一消息可包含指示在所述第二装置上有效的一或多个功能性的信息。在另一方面中,所述第一装置和所述第二装置与对等网络相关联。此外,所述处理系统可进一步经配置以检测与所述第一装置相关联的事件的发生。此外,所述处理系统可进一步经配置以基于所述第一消息来确定所述一或多个功能性中的至少一者的操作状态将基于所述事件的所述发生而被修改。此外,所述处理系统可进一步经配置以产生第二消息,所述第二消息包含以下各项中的至少一者:指示与所述第一装置相关联的事件的发生的信息;或提示所述第二装置基于所述事件的所述发生而将所述一或多个功能性中的至少一者从标准操作状态改变到经修改的操作状态的信息。此夕卜,所述处理系统可进一步经配置以将所述第二消息发射到所述第二装置。
[0013]再另一方面是涉及计算机程序产品,其可具有计算机可读媒体,所述计算机可读媒体包含用于致使计算机通过第一装置从第二装置接收第一消息的至少一个指令。在一方面中,所述第一消息可包含指示在所述第二装置上有效的一或多个功能性的信息。在另一方面中,所述第一装置和所述第二装置与对等网络相关联。此外,所述计算机可读媒体可包含用于致使所述计算机检测与所述第一装置相关联的事件的发生的至少一个指令。此外,所述计算机可读媒体可包含用于致使所述计算机基于所述第一消息来确定所述一或多个功能性中的至少一者的操作状态将基于所述事件的所述发生而被修改的至少一个指令。此夕卜,所述计算机可读媒体可包含用于致使所述计算机产生第二消息的至少一个指令,所述第二消息包含以下各项中的至少一者:指示与所述第一装置相关联的事件的发生的信息;或提示所述第二装置基于所述事件的所述发生而将所述一或多个功能性中的至少一者从标准操作状态改变到经修改的操作状态的信息。此外,所述计算机可读媒体可包含用于致使所述计算机将所述第二消息发射到所述第二装置的至少一个指令。
[0014]为了实现上述和相关目标,所述一或多个方面包括在下文充分描述且在权利要求中特别指出的特征。以下描述和附图详细阐述了所述一或多个方面的某些说明性特征。但是,这些特征仅仅指示可使用各个方面的原理的各种方式中的少数方式,且此描述既定为包含所有此些方面和其等效物。
【附图说明】
[0015]将在下文中结合附图来描述所揭示的方面,提供附图以说明但不限制所揭示的方面,其中相同指示表示相同元件,且其中:
[0016]图1描绘根据一方面的其中多个装置可协作交互的通信系统的框图;
[0017]图2描绘根据一方面的呼叫流程图,其概念地说明在其中多个装置可协作交互的通信系统内的通信;
[0018]图3描绘根据一方面的流程图,其描述其中多个装置可协作交互的实例系统;
[0019]图4描绘根据一方面的流程图,其描述其中多个装置可协作交互的另一实例系统;
[0020]图5描绘根据一方面的实例通信装置的框图,所述通信装置用于经由使得多个装置能够协作交互来提供增强的用户体验;
[0021]图6描绘根据一方面的实例通信系统的框图,所述通信系统使得多个装置能够协作交互;以及
[0022]图7描绘根据一方面的另一实例通信系统的框图,所述通信系统使得多个装置能够协作交互。
【具体实施方式】
[0023]现在将参看图式来描述各个方面。在以下描述中,出于解释的目的,阐述了许多特定细节以便提供对一或多个方面的透彻理解。但是,明显地,可在没有这些特定细节的情况下实践此(此些)方面。
[0024]本文中所揭示的“用户”可广泛地解释为包含与装置交互、促成到装置的信息和/或从装置获得信息的任何实体。
[0025]本文中所揭示的“功能性”可包含与装置相关联且用户可与装置交互所凭借的任何特征。功能性的实例包含但不限于与装置相关联的应用程序、与装置相关联的传感器、与装置相关联的硬件等等,或其任何组合。
[0026]本文中所揭示的“事件”可包含可改变装置上的功能性的操作模式的任何活动。事件的实例包含但不限于与已连接装置相关联的一或多个功能性现在当前在所述已连接装置上有效的指示、对呼叫的接收、对通知的接收、对请求的接收、对带宽密集型活动的接收、对呼叫的起始、对通知的起始、对带宽密集型活动的起始、对请求的起始等等。
[0027]根据一或多个方面,可提供包含被配置成协作交互的多个装置的通信环境。装置可从通信环境中的对等装置接收消息,所述消息指示与所述对等装置相关联的事件已发生。此外,基于消息的接收,装置可将功能性中的至少一者从标准操作状态改变到经修改的操作状态。类似地,装置可接收指示在对等装置上有效的各种功能性的消息。当装置检测到事件的发生时,其可确定与对等装置相关联的各种功能性中的任一者是否可能受到影响。在所述功能性中的任一者受到影响的情况下,装置可针对对等装置而产生与受影响的功能性相关联的消息且可将所述消息发射到对等装置。
[0028]图1是实例通信系统100的图。通信系统100包含多个